Kole Shettima
Chair, International Governing Council

Kole Shettima is the Director of the Mac Arthur Foundation's Africa Office in Abuja, Nigeria.
He is also responsible for grant making in the areas of Population & Reproductive Health, Human Rights and International Justice, Girls Secondary Education, Higher Education and & Accountability.


Prior to joining the Foundation in 1999, Shettima taught at the University of Maiduguri, Nigeria, the University of Toronto, and at Ohio University, USA. He was among other State Coordinator of Women in Nigeria; Coordinator of the Working Group on Nigeria, Toronto; and Co-chair of the Economic Justice Working Group of the Inter-Church Coalition on Africa, Toronto. Also, Shettima is on the board of several organizations. He has published in several academic journals including Africa Development, Review of African Political Economy, African Studies Review and Journal of Asian and African Studies.


Shettima has a Ph.D. from the University of Toronto, a Masters Degree from Ahmadu Bello University in Zaria and his undergraduate degree is from the University of Maiduguri.
